Just to be clear, my Android criticism is because I want this shit fixed in the last promising mobile platform standing, not because I hate it. Platform specific comments are based on the default MT4GS Android 2.3.4 with Sense 3.0 ROM, rooted and largely de-bloated. And now for the hate.

This is somewhat related to the market profiteering, but is a distinct and separate problem. Between internet ads that work because the built in browser is fully featured (yay? Flash), and “ad supported” software, the advertising situation crosses from merely irritating into usability problems. I don’t fundamentally have an issue with ad supported software and services, especially free games, but when 1/3 of the screen is covered with moving, changing, bandwidth-consuming advertisements, it has transitioned from “supporting the developer” to “disrespecting the user,” and that isn’t OK. At least google doesn’t have an Advertising API baked in to the platform like certain other popular mobile platforms.
On a rooted phone, AdFree Android takes care of the bulk of the problem, but misses some things, and is a substantaial hassle just to block enough ads to use your phone. I’m not sure what you would do if you couldn’t or didn’t want to root.
